Output d3cf8508cca2f66cb4992ad0ca96ca3566f34e3f971c8c28bd9a5e64f6744146:1

value
21643951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e9d7f4c768f7efa5a20ff121f33b1a2b5433bae OP_EQUAL
address
MNMqfqj2znLM2iaxU1QB5PFZEmCYj68VW3
transaction
d3cf8508cca2f66cb4992ad0ca96ca3566f34e3f971c8c28bd9a5e64f6744146
spent
true